c#用dataGridView读取数据时如何只显示有内容的表格,不显示最后一行的空白行和最左边的一行。

如题所述

左边的:RowHeadersVisible设为false

 下面的:AllowUserToAddRow设为false

追问

能不能让里面的表适应dataGridView的大小啊?

追答

点开设置列头宽度就是了啊。 如果想自动适应就在代码里面改。先获取datagridview宽度,然后在除以列头数嘛。

温馨提示:答案为网友推荐,仅供参考
第1个回答  2013-09-18
将AllowUserToAddRows的属性设置为False追问

能不能让里面的表适应dataGridView的大小啊?

追答

这东西就要后台代码控制样式了,控制列宽

追问

能不能举个小例子啊?跪求中

追答

百度下吧,网上应该有,我一般只是控制行颜色改变,没这么适应过整体大小。

第2个回答  2013-09-18
不太记得了追问

能不能让里面的表适应dataGridView的大小啊?

相似回答